Power Positioning

A bariatric power wheelchair is a big mobility service created to empower obese individuals. These chairs can accommodate greater weight capabilities than standard wheelchairs, permitting them to easily seat individuals approximately 700 pounds. They can likewise be equipped with power positioning, such as TRU-Balance HD Power Tilt to provide lumbar and coccyx support for greater convenience.

Like routine power wheelchairs, these chairs include a power base that holds the motor and batteries, and a seat, back-rest, and footrests. They may likewise be fitted with extra accessories, such as trays and cup holders. Many included a Q-Logic 2 drive control system, that makes it easy for bariatric users to operate their chair utilizing just one joystick.

The battery size on a bariatric power wheelchair is crucial, as it impacts for how long the chair can be driven between charges. This is especially essential for users who travel frequently, as they might require to head out and about for extended amount of times. Bigger batteries enable the user to get to their destination without fretting about lacking juice halfway there.

Drive Controls

Power wheelchairs feature a variety of drive control systems that figure out how the chair is driven. These consist of standard joysticks as well as specialized devices that enable users to operate the chair with other parts of their bodies.

A lot of power wheelchairs have 2 bigger wheels (called "drive wheels") that link to the motor and 2-4 caster wheels that aid with stability. The wheels can be pneumatic or foam-filled. Pneumatic wheels are filled with air and promote gentler riding, while foam-filled wheels absorb shock and offer traction.

Front-wheel drive power chairs have the larger drive wheels in the front and caster wheels in the back. This style provides great stability and works specifically well for customers who hang around outdoors or on unequal surfaces. This setup also has inherent directional stability and is among the easiest types of power chairs to discover how to drive.

Rear-wheel drive power chairs have the larger drive wheel in the rear and caster wheels in the front. This design offers good traction and stability at higher speeds however might not be as instinctive to drive for newbies. Steep inclines can be tough to maneuver since the center of mass tends to move excessive weight onto the caster wheels.

Sip and puff drive systems offer an option for users who can't operate standard controls with their hands. These devices require the user to either sip or puff air into a tube, which communicates to the wheelchair electronic devices what action to take. Some of these systems can even recognize the strength of a breath, so a difficult sip might imply something to the system while a soft sip might mean something else.

For some customers, the idea of utilizing a joystick can be frightening. In these scenarios, we advise a midline drive choice such as the JoyBar or ReJoy platform. These systems convert a standard powerchair into a midline drive chair by moving the position of the joystick and repositioning it closer to the center of the user's body. This enables the user to drive with their arms easily at their sides, rather than positioned in front of their body like a traditional powerchair with its push-rims on the outside.
